Objectice: This study is based on the characteristics of Chinese characters, on the basis of the previous reading test preparation tool, using IRT theory prepared three sets against 3--4 grade single word reading test and one-term project to establish a standardized database for students with a single term evaluation tools to provide effective, standardized raw material for future Chinese reading and dyslexia research.Methods: For this study, first by former Chinese Characters and the study of cognitive processing of Chinese characters, from primary school textbooks in Chinese characters by voice, structure, meaning and summarized frequency of use; secondly student learning process common in everyday terms error collected and summarized, for language teachers were interviewed, completed under the guidance of project preparation.Finally, the individual Measurement and formal test, based on data analysis of projects screened or amended.In this study, a total of form A, B, C three parallel Subjects to the title of the project is 108,102 and 103 respectively. Formal test sample extraction of Changsha urban and rural areas of 6 3- Grade 4 students received a total of 1067 valid samples. Among them, the third and fourth grade respectively 596 and 471 boys and 556 girls 511.Results: 1.According to classical test theory, item difficulty of the three questions in this quiz the overall bias is easy, test difficulty between 0.5-1 percentage was 76.8%. Discrimination index of three test projects can still, 56% of discernment index ≥0.2 project the total number of projects.2. Exploratory factor analysis, ratio of the first three tests of eigenvalues and second feature values close to or greater than 3, show three parallel tests are in line with IRT theory assumes that the one-dimensional assumptions. 3.Three-parameter model parameter b difficulty 3. The individual items in the [-5.429,4] between, in which between [3,3] The number of projects was 260, 83% of the total project, which [-3 74%] between 0 and average difficulty factor of three tests between [-1.155--0.484]. Overall, three sets of test bias easy overall project; a project discrimination in [0.296,2.608] between, where a 88.5% 0.5 projects≧ total projects, with an average of three tests to distinguish [0.817,0.915] among which discrimination is good; the project speculation coefficient c in [0.096,0.492] between, where 92% c≤0.4 project total project, the average guess coefficient three tests in [0.297,0.321].Item characteristic curve peaks left and difficulty parameters showed that the most difficult project of partial Easy.4..A, B, C three versions of the test information on the maximum function value between 16.32-28.20, high test reliability.5. confirmatory factor analysis through the analysis of construct validity, prove that the scale and structure of the study, like the previous frame, and a variety of fit index are in line with indicators of psychological measurement. 6. take the form of external anchor, use RUMM software ABC three parallel volumes were equivalent.Conclusions: 1.Excellent quality of the project and the title of the three tests of reliability and validity good.2With external anchor design, three papers were the equivalent of ABC.3.Establish a standardized 3--4 Grade reading test scales for future Chinese reading and dyslexia research to provide effective, standardized materials.
